Welcome to the NFL, Aidan Hutchinson! The celebrated Detroit Lions rookie made his presence known right away in the team’s preseason opener against the Atlanta Falcons.
After making a tackle down the field on Falcons QB Marcus Mariota on a scramble on the first play of Atlanta’s first possession, Hutchinson showed on the very next snap that he’s already capable of making big plays up the field too.
Hutchinson swam under veteran left tackle Jake Matthews and quickly smacked Falcons RB Qadree Ollison two yards behind the line of scrimmage. This is a perfect example of why the Lions are so excited about the No. 2 overall pick in the 2022 NFL draft and why he can make a big impact right away

It did not take long for the Detroit Lions to show off the new and improved offense under rookie coordinator Ben Johnson. Detroit’s offense stormed down the field on the opening drive of the preseason kickoff against the visiting Atlanta Falcons.
Detroit efficiently drove 79 yards down the field in 10 plays, a nice mix of run and pass. After a poor first play, the five guys on the line completely dominated the Falcons defensive front. The Lions capped off the drive with RB D’Andre Swift sashaying into the end zone around the left side for a 9-yard touchdown
